Ukraine pushed to defend Donbas 'fortress belt' shielding its last major strongholds

Russian forces have been trying to break through the last Ukrainian stronghold in Donbas for more than a year.

Known as Ukraine's 'fortress belt', it shields Ukraine's Donbas cities – Kramatorsk, Slovyansk and Kostyantynivka.

Key to the country's survival, Ukrainian forces have spent the past decade reinforcing this fortress belt with a massive network of bunkers, trenches, and anti-tank ditches. 

With US president Donald Trump entertaining a land-swap, Vladimir Putin is demanding that the last 20% of Donetsk and Luhansk be handed over, a move President Zelensky says Ukraine will never accept.
